    I could hardly believe how easy and delicious this recipe is! The salmon needed nothing extra added. I let the salmon sit in the dish with the sauce (skin side up to marinate for about an hour before I baked it. I flipped it back to skin side down before baking, and I let it go for 15 minutes instead of 10. It was wonderful, and my family absolutely loved it!
